hprof the place pid will be the identifier of the method that induced the mistake. The next case in point displays how to established the default file explicitly (%p signifies the current course of action identifier):

Logs messages tagged with exactly the gc and meta tags using the trace level to stdout. The default configuration for all other messages at level warning remains be in effect.

Anywhere the error appears, provide sources for your folder/Listing which error must be resolved.

The tools like jcmd, jinfo, jmap, and jstack delivered with the JDK aren’t supported when utilizing the applications from just one JDK version to troubleshoot a unique JDK Variation.

Lowers the use of operating process alerts from the JVM. Shutdown hooks enable the orderly shutdown of the Java software by working consumer cleanup code (like closing databases connections) at shutdown, even if the JVM terminates abruptly.

Turns off all logging and clears all configuration of the logging framework including the default configuration for warnings and errors.

Oracle Solaris, Linux, and OS X: The subsequent instance exhibits how the -XX:OnError option can be utilized to run the gcore command to build the Main impression, as well as debugger is started to attach to the method in the event of an irrecoverable mistake (the %p designates the current approach):

A nonmethod code section that contains nonmethod code, for example compiler buffers as well as the bytecode interpreter. This code variety stays within the code cache endlessly. This flag is utilized only if —XX:SegmentedCodeCache is enabled.

May be used any where check here over the command line, like within an argument file, to stop further more @filename enlargement. This selection stops expanding @argfiles soon after the choice.

You are able to share the exact same archive file throughout several apps procedures. This lessens memory utilization as the archive is memory-mapped to the address space with the procedures. The running technique instantly shares the browse-only webpages across these procedures.

File names in an argument file are relative to The present Listing, not to The placement in the argument file.

Sets the file to which verbose GC events data must be redirected for logging. The knowledge written to this file is analogous for the output of -verbose:gc While using the time elapsed because the main GC occasion preceding Every single logged event. The -Xloggc alternative overrides -verbose:gc if both equally are provided with the exact java command.

Just before running the class, IntelliJ Notion has instantly compiled it. When necessary, you could initiate the compilation yourself. look at this site The corresponding selections are available inside the Establish menu.

